UfM Launches Training Program to Help Women Enter Job Market
The Barcelona-based Union for the Mediterranean officially launched last week an employability-skills training program labelled “Skills for Success: Employability Skills for Women” aimed to provide economically disadvantaged girls and young women who have completed secondary school (aged 15-20) with specific knowledge, skills and tools to enter the job market. Morocco’s green norm wins IFOAM-Organics International (OI) recognition
Bio-Maroc certificate, Morocco’s green norm , is now an international norm after the certificate received the recognition of IFOAM-Organics International (OI), an international organic farming association. Hosting Polisario leader is “premeditated act”, Rabat tells Madrid
Morocco’s strongly worded response to Spain’s decision of hosting Polisario leader describes the move as “a premeditated act, a voluntary choice” and a “deplorable situation”.
